Judge Rules Trump’s L.A. Troop Deployment Broke Federal Law

A federal judge ruled that former President Trump’s deployment of troops to Los Angeles violated federal law, citing overreach in the use of military forces for local law enforcement, according to Crain’s Chicago Business.
